The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Apr. 13, 2021

Filed:

Mar. 15, 2019
Applicant:

Pure Storage, Inc., Mountain View, CA (US);

Inventors:

Andrew R. Bernat, Mountain View, CA (US);

Radek Aster, Campbell, CA (US);

Benjamin Scholbrock, Sunnyvale, CA (US);

Conner Haffner, Sunnyvale, CA (US);

Yunpeng Duan, Mountain View, CA (US);

John Adler, Mountain View, CA (US);

Tsu-Hao Chang, Santa Clara, CA (US);

Assignee:

Pure Storage, Inc., Mountain View, CA (US);

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G11C 16/16 (2006.01); G06F 3/06 (2006.01); G06F 16/907 (2019.01);
U.S. Cl.
CPC ...
G06F 3/064 (2013.01); G06F 3/065 (2013.01); G06F 3/0619 (2013.01); G06F 3/0652 (2013.01); G06F 3/0689 (2013.01); G06F 16/907 (2019.01);
Abstract

A system includes a solid-state storage array having a plurality of solid-state storage devices and a storage controller coupled to the solid-state storage array, the storage controller including a processing device, the processing device to select a segment height based on erase block sizes of the plurality of solid-state storage devices. The processing device is further to program a data segment using the segment height to a data stripe across two or more of the plurality of solid-state storage devices and store the segment height in metadata associated with the data segment.


Find Patent Forward Citations

Loading…